Caffeine may also help relax smooth muscle tissue in the penis. in theory, that might make it easier to get and keep an erection. a 2015 study looked at the connection between caffeine and ed in more than 3,700 men. the men who drank 2 to 3 cups of coffee daily had a slightly lower rate of ed than non coffee drinkers.
